I dropped in here and had an excellent experience! The bartender greeted me as I walked in the door and I took the last available seat at the bar. I had the salmon with collard greens and yellow rice and it hit the spot. The manager told me about a band playing there later that night and I came back and caught the end of their show. It was a really talented gogo band. I loved the music and the energy and met some cool young ladies from DC. Good service, good food, stiff drinks, and dancing...excellent!
